Lesson 17

Common Multiples

Let’s use multiples to solve problems.

Problem 1

  1. A green light blinks every 4 seconds and a yellow light blinks every 5 seconds. When will both lights blink at the same time?
  2. A red light blinks every 12 seconds and a blue light blinks every 9 seconds. When will both lights blink at the same time?
  3. Explain how to determine when 2 lights blink together.

Problem 2

  1. List all multiples of 10 up to 100.
  2. List all multiples of 15 up to 100.
  3. What is the least common multiple of 10 and 15?

Problem 3

Cups are sold in packages of 8. Napkins are sold in packages of 12.

  1. What is the fewest number of packages of cups and the fewest number of packages of napkins that can be purchased so there will be the same number of cups as napkins?
  2. How many sets of cups and napkins will there be?

Problem 5

Rectangle ABCD is drawn on a coordinate plane. A = \((\text-6, 9)\) and B = \((5, 9)\). What could be the locations of points C and D?

Problem 6

A school wants to raise $2,500 to support its music program.

  1. If it has met 20% of its goal so far, how much money has it raised?

  2. If it raises 175% of its goal, how much money will the music program receive? Show your reasoning.
